A Celebration of Rebellion and Freedom in 'Jaia' by Skalariak

Skalariak's song 'Jaia' is a vibrant anthem that captures the essence of youthful rebellion and the desire for freedom. The title itself, 'Jaia,' translates to 'party' in Basque, setting the tone for a song that celebrates living life to the fullest. The lyrics invite listeners to escape the monotony of everyday life and embrace a carefree, festive spirit. The song encourages people to come to the city, let loose, and enjoy the nightlife, emphasizing the importance of having fun and breaking free from societal constraints.

The lyrics are filled with vivid imagery and cultural references that paint a picture of a lively, rebellious scene. The mention of 'Navarreria' and 'Iruña' (Pamplona) situates the song in a specific cultural context, highlighting the local flavor and traditions of the Basque region. The song also touches on themes of resistance and non-conformity, with lines like 'El madero currando y yo pribando' (The cop working and me drinking) and 'la calle es de todos' (the street belongs to everyone). These lines reflect a spirit of defiance against authority and a belief in communal ownership of public spaces.

Musically, Skalariak blends ska and punk influences, creating an energetic and infectious sound that perfectly complements the song's rebellious message. The upbeat tempo and catchy melodies invite listeners to dance and join in the celebration. The repeated refrain of '¡Jaia!' serves as a rallying cry, uniting everyone in a shared experience of joy and liberation. Skalariak's 'Jaia' is more than just a party song; it's a call to embrace freedom, resist conformity, and find joy in the simple pleasures of life.
